Cheam is an historic Surrey village on the outskirts of Greater London.It has been home to many famous names over the years, includinglegendary motor racing driver James Hunt and much loved entertainer Sir Harry Secombe, who had a theatre named after him in nearby Sutton. It is a hugely popular area due to its proximity to Central London, whilst still offering a village feel and easy access to the beautiful green spaces of Surrey.

The village itself is a vibrant place with a close knit community and features many events throughout the year. The Rotary Club is active in bringing residents together for charity events; most notably the annual Summer Charter and Christmas shopping fayres. Another highlight for families and children is the annual Easter egg hunt, in which most local businesses participate.

Cheam is surrounded by leafy open parks, the closest of which is Cheam Park, and dating back to Tudor times, Nonsuch Park is a former hunting ground of King Henry VIII and site of the infamous Nonsuch Palace. Set inside the park is Nonsuch Mansion, a grand and very popular wedding venue.

The streets of Cheam Village are lined with many mock Tudor buildings that are home to businesses offering an abundant choice, ranging from everyday amenities such as local supermarkets, dry cleaners and locksmiths, to crafts and gourmet food. You’ll find a traditional family butcher and greengrocer and all the familiar restaurant brands, but also artisan cafés and independent eateries.

FLOOR PLA NSGROUND FLOOR

EXTERNAL WALLS LEGEND(GROUND FLOOR)

General External Wall (Plinth Level)

- 215mm approved facing brickwork outer leaf.- 150mm cavity fully filled with URSA Cavity Batt 32 mineral woolinsulation.- 100mm blockwork inner leaf (Block strength TBC by engineer).- 12.5mm plasterboard plus skim on dabs.

General External Wall (Above Plinth)

- 102.5mm approved facing brickwork outer leaf.- 150mm cavity fully filled with URSA Cavity Batt 32 mineral woolinsulation.- 100mm blockwork inner leaf (Block strength TBC by engineer).- 12.5mm plasterboard plus skim on dabs.

General External Wall (Lift Shaft)

- 102.5mm approved facing brickwork outer leaf.- 150mm cavity fully filled with URSA Cavity Batt 32 mineral woolinsulation.- 215mm blockwork inner leaf (Block strength TBC by engineer).

PARTY WALLS LEGEND(GROUND FLOOR)

Party Wall - General

Wall construction to be equivalent to Robust Details E-WM-20:- 1 No. layer of 12.5mm plasterboard (nominal 9.8 kg/m2) plusskim coat on dabs.- 100mm medium density blockwork (1350-1600kg/m3).- 100/150mm cavity fully filled with Isover RD Party Wall Rollacoustic insulation.- 100mm medium density blockwork (1350-1600kg/m3).- 1 No. layer of 12.5mm plasterboard (nominal 9.8 kg/m2) plusskim coat on dabs

Party Wall - Lift ShaftWall construction to be equivalent to Robust Details E-WM-20:- 1 No. layer of 12.5mm plasterboard (nominal 9.8 kg/m2) plusskim coat on dabs.- 100mm medium density blockwork (1350-1600kg/m3).- 100/150mm cavity fully filled with Isover RD Party Wall Rollacoustic insulation.- 215mm medium density blockwork (1350-1600kg/m3).

INTERNAL WALLS LEGEND(GROUND FLOOR)

Loadbearing Blockwork- 1 No. layer of 12.5mm plasterboard plus skim coat on dabs.- 100mm concrete blockwork (Block strength TBC by Engineer).- 1 No. layer of 12.5mm plasterboard plus skim coat on dabs.

'Standard' Non-Loadbearing Timber Stud Partition (30 minute fire resistance)- 1 No. layer of 12.5mm British Gypsum Wallboard plus skim.- Nominal 100x50mm treated softwood studs at 600mm maximum centres.- 1 No. layer of 12.5mm British Gypsum Wallboard plus skim.

'Enhanced Acoustic' Non-Loadbearing Timber Stud Partition (30 minute fire resistance)- 1 No. layer of 12.5mm British Gypsum Wallboard plus skim.- Nominal 100x50mm treated softwood studs at 600mm maximum centres with void fullyfilled with Isover Acoustic Partition Roll (APR 1200).- 1 No. layer of 12.5mm British Gypsum Wallboard plus skim.

Common Area Non-Loadbearing Timber Stud Partition (60 minute fire resistance)- 1 No. layer of 15mm British Gypsum FireLine plasterboard plus skim.- Nominal 100x50mm treated softwood studs at 600mm maximum centres.- 1 No. layer of 15mm British Gypsum FireLine plasterboard plus skim.

The new Help to Buy: Equity Loan scheme was launched on 1 April 2021. It is for first-time buyers and includes regional property price limits to ensure the scheme reaches people who need it most. The new scheme will run until March 2023. As with the previous scheme, the government will lend homebuyers up to 20% of the cost of a newly built home, and up to 40% in London.
